Well I dont know if this will help any but OperServ has a nifty little command (if supported by your network).

KILLCLONES

Syntax: /msg OperServ KILLCLONES nick

Kills all users who have the same hostname as nick. A
temporary AKILL, in the form *@host, is added to
prevent the offending clients from immediately
reconnecting. A wallops is also sent indicating who
used the command, which host was affected and how many
users were killed. It's usefull for removing numerous
clones from the network.

Limited to Services operators.

That command must be limited to certain versions of OperServ. OperServ on my network doesn't have that feature.

In any case, a *@host type akill wouldn't be very effective against cloners. Each host is already limited to a certain number of connections (2-3 usually), so to be effective, the clonebots connect from infected machines from hundreds of different hosts.

One script that would work somewhat effectively, is one that loops through all users in a channel (or on the whole network), tests whether they match the given criteria (such as a wildcard match on their nick or ident), then adds a shun/akill for their specific hostmask.
